ZIP code 82215 is classified by USPS as a standard delivery area and covers roughly 220.0 square miles in Hartville, Platte County, Wyoming. The area is home to 132 residents, producing a population density of 1 people per square mile, and falls within the Denver time zone. These USPS and Census boundary values drive every downstream statistic on this page, including the benchmarks that compare 82215 against Wyoming and the nation.

On the economic side, the median household income for ZIP 82215 sits at $137,589 (63% above the Wyoming average), while per-capita income is $38,563. The poverty rate stands at 2.5% and the unemployment rate at 1.7%. On housing, the median home value is $330,800 (10% below the state average) with median rent at $986 per month, and 72.1% of occupied units are owner-occupied, a direct signal of whether 82215 behaves more like a homeowner neighborhood or a renter-heavy ZIP.

Education and household profile round out the picture: 24.2%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, the median age is 35.3, and the average commute is . Census Bureau data shows 4 business establishments in ZIP 82215, employing approximately 35 people with a combined annual payroll of $1,315,000.
